The Objective of Probate Bonds



Probate bonds serve as an important financial security system for executors and administrators overseeing the circulation of an estate. As an administrator or administrator, you have the responsibility to take care of the assets and financial debts of the dead person's estate. The probate bond, likewise referred to as an executor bond or fiduciary bond, makes certain that you fulfill your obligations morally and legally.

By calling for a probate bond, the court aims to safeguard the estate from any possible mismanagement or misconduct on your part. If you, as the executor or administrator,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ond provides a form of insurance policy to compensate the recipients of the estate for any monetary losses incurred. This security is crucial in cases where the executor makes errors in taking care of the estate's possessions or fails to follow the lawful demands of the probate process.

Ultimately, probate bonds offer satisfaction to the recipients of the estate, as they offer a layer of monetary protection against the threats related to estate management.
